Fix requested changes.

Also, remove published ports since docker ignores it when using the host network mode.
This commit is contained in:
FireMaskterK 2021-12-26 23:06:57 +00:00 committed by FireMasterK
parent bacc1cbd0d
commit 1d738c52c6
No known key found for this signature in database
GPG Key ID: 49451E4482CC5BCD
2 changed files with 5 additions and 5 deletions

View File

@ -100,20 +100,20 @@ using the systemd service below. You should run Nitter behind a reverse proxy
such as [Nginx](https://github.com/zedeus/nitter/wiki/Nginx) or Apache for such as [Nginx](https://github.com/zedeus/nitter/wiki/Nginx) or Apache for
security reasons. security reasons.
To run nitter with docker, you will need to install redis before you run these commands. To run Nitter with docker, you will need to install Redis before you run these commands.
To build and run Nitter in Docker: To build and run Nitter in Docker:
```bash ```bash
docker build -t nitter:latest . docker build -t nitter:latest .
docker run -v $(pwd)/nitter.conf:/src/nitter.conf -d --network host -p 8080:8080 nitter:latest docker run -v $(pwd)/nitter.conf:/src/nitter.conf -d --network host nitter:latest
``` ```
A prebuilt Docker image is provided as well: A prebuilt Docker image is provided as well:
```bash ```bash
docker run -v $(pwd)/nitter.conf:/src/nitter.conf -d --network host -p 8080:8080 zedeus/nitter:latest docker run -v $(pwd)/nitter.conf:/src/nitter.conf -d --network host zedeus/nitter:latest
``` ```
Using docker-compose to run both nitter and redis as different containers: Using docker-compose to run both Nitter and Redis as different containers:
Change redisHost from `localhost` to `redis` in `nitter.conf` and then run: Change redisHost from `localhost` to `redis` in `nitter.conf` and then run:
```bash ```bash
docker-compose up -d docker-compose up -d

View File

@ -10,7 +10,7 @@ hostname = "nitter.net"
[Cache] [Cache]
listMinutes = 240 # how long to cache list info (not the tweets, so keep it high) listMinutes = 240 # how long to cache list info (not the tweets, so keep it high)
rssMinutes = 10 # how long to cache rss queries rssMinutes = 10 # how long to cache rss queries
redisHost = "localhost" # Change to redis if using docker-compose redisHost = "localhost" # Change to "redis" if using docker-compose
redisPort = 6379 redisPort = 6379
redisConnections = 20 # connection pool size redisConnections = 20 # connection pool size
redisMaxConnections = 30 redisMaxConnections = 30